- User Description: Gutter Replacement: A Comprehensive GuideGutters are necessary parts of a home's roof system, developed to funnel rainwater away from the structure to avoid water damage. Over time, gutters can end up being worn, clogged, or harmed, necessitating a replacement. This guide provides info on the value of gutters, when and why to replace them, the types of gutters readily available, the replacement process, and regularly asked questions relating to gutter replacement.Value of GuttersBefore delving into the complexities of gutter replacement, it's crucial to understand why gutters are so vital:Prevent Water Damage: Properly operating gutters direct rainwater far from the foundation, decreasing the risk of flooding and erosion.Protect Landscaping: Gutters assist prevent soil erosion and protect your plants and landscaping features from extreme water overflow.Avoid Mold Growth: Water that swimming pools near the structure can lead to mold and mildew development in basements and crawlspaces.Enhance Home Aesthetics: Well-maintained gutters enhance the total look of a home.Signs You Need to Replace Your GuttersRecognizing the indications that it's time for gutter replacement can save house owners from potential water damage and costly repairs. Here are some signs:SignDescriptionFractures or SplitsVisible damage where water can leakage through; fractures larger than a quarter inch may require replacement.Rust or CorrosionSigns of rust or rust, specifically in metal gutters, can suggest that replacement is necessary.Drooping or Improper SlantGutters ought to be angled slightly towards the downspouts. If they droop or are unequal, they may need replacement.Pest InfestationTermites, rodents, or birds within your gutters may suggest that they have deteriorated and need changing.Overflowing WaterIf gutters can't manage rains and overflow, it's an indication they are clogged or damaged and might require replacement.Peeling PaintWater drips from gutters typically lead to peeling paint on the patio or siding and show prospective gutter problems.Basement FloodingRegular flooding or pooling in the basement may indicate gutters aren't operating correctly and require replacement.Types of GuttersWhen it pertains to gutter replacement, property owners have several alternatives to select from. The kind of gutter set up will depend upon elements such as spending plan, home design, and personal choice. Here are the most common types of gutters:Gutter TypeMaterialProsConsK-Style GuttersVinyl, AluminumCost-effective, numerous designsLess strength than othersHalf-Round GuttersCopper, AluminumAttractive, great for traditional homesHigher cost, limited stylesBox GuttersMetal, PVCGreat for flat roofingsMore intricate installationSeamless GuttersAluminum, SteelLess leakages, custom-fittingExpensive, requires professionalWood GuttersWoodConventional aestheticMaintenance intensiveThe Gutter Replacement ProcessChanging gutters is a task that can vary in complexity based upon the type of gutters selected and the specific situations of a home. Here's a step-by-step breakdown of the replacement procedure:Assessment: Evaluate the current gutter system for signs of damage and determine what type needs changing.Measurement: Measure the length and design of the brand-new gutters needed, guaranteeing they match the dimensions and angles of the house.Choosing Material: Select the suitable product based on choice, budget, and environment considerations.Removal: Remove the existing gutters carefully, reducing damage to the roof and siding.Preparation: Clean the fascia board and inspect it for any decaying or damage that might require repair.Installation: Install the new gutters with the correct slope to assist in reliable drainage. How frequently should gutters be changed?Gutters normally last in between 20 to 50 years, depending upon the product. Regular maintenance can extend their life, but replacement might be needed quicker if comprehensive damage occurs.2. Can I change gutters myself?DIY gutter replacement is possible if you have the necessary abilities and tools. However, for seamless gutters or those requiring complex installation, hiring a professional is recommended.3. What is the average expense of gutter replacement?The typical expense for gutter replacement can vary from ₤ 500 to over ₤ 2,000, depending upon elements like the product, size of your home, and labor costs. It's recommended to acquire several quotes before proceeding.4. What maintenance do gutters require?Regular cleaning to get rid of particles, leaves, and dirt is essential. Homeowners ought to inspect their gutters a minimum of twice a year to ensure they are in great working order.5. Are seamless gutters worth the financial investment?Seamless gutters can be more expensive initially, however their reduced threat of leakages and lower maintenance requires make them an important long-term investment.Gutter replacement is a critical home maintenance task that must not be ignored. Identifying the signs of gutter failure, selecting the best kind of gutters, and following a careful replacement process can secure a home from major water damage while improving its general look.
